ResponsibilitiesWe are actively hiring for a Registered Nurse (RN) Operating Room.
- Recognizes legal and policy limits of individual practice
- Checks updated schedule each morning and prepares supplies and equipment according to preference card
- Completes review of medical record
- Promotes physical comfort and provides emotional support and safety for patients
- Administers and charts medications as ordered by physician
- Reinforces and clarifies physician instructions and explanation of procedures to patient
- Provides nursing care and appropriate monitoring according to policies and procedures
- Communicates relevant information to physician, facility manager and appropriate staff
- Verifies surgical/procedure site with patient and according to surgical schedule and patient history and physical as well as consent
- Performs time out according to policy
- Provides for patient safety by use of monitors, side rails and assistance in ambulating and instruction on the use of call bell in bathroom
- Completes nursing documentation on each operative procedure
- In pre-operative area introduces self to patient, verifies patient identity, assesses patient’s physical needs, alleviates patient anxiety, clarifies operative site and checks chart for necessary documentation
- Practices and monitors aseptic techniques
- Performs fire risk assessment on all patients. Applies measures to decrease the risk of fire/burns
- Responsible for positioning patient relevant to procedure with awareness of body alignment, circulation and pressure points
- Applies electrosurgical return electrodes, tourniquets etc. according to physician preference, policies and procedures
- Accountable for accuracy and documentation of sponge, needle and instrument counts
- Properly labels and cares for specimens
- Accurately completes intraoperative record
- Knowledge of operation and cleaning of surgical equipment
- Assists in stocking, replenishing, outdating and preparation of supplies
- Reviews and updates physician preference cards
- Assists physician and anesthesia personnel as needed
- Provides emergency care according to physician and administrative policy
- Initiates appropriate infection control measures
- Specialty teams will require additional competencies
- Maintains dress and appearance according to policy standards
- Participates in performance appraisal process
